Concrete raising services involve lifting and leveling sunken or uneven concrete slabs to restore their original position. This process typically uses specialized materials, such as polyurethane foam, to fill voids beneath the slab and gently raise it back to a proper level. The procedure is designed to be minimally invasive, often completed without the need for extensive demolition or replacement, making it a practical solution for restoring driveways, sidewalks, patios, and other flat concrete surfaces.
One of the primary issues addressed by concrete raising is uneven or cracked slabs, which can pose safety hazards and diminish curb appeal. When concrete settles due to soil erosion, freeze-thaw cycles, or poor initial installation, it can create tripping hazards and lead to further structural problems if left unaddressed. Concrete raising helps stabilize the surface, preventing further deterioration and reducing the risk of accidents caused by uneven footing or loose slabs.

Cost Range - Concrete raising services typically cost between $500 and $2,500 per slab, depending on size and extent of the damage. For example, smaller driveways may be closer to $500, while larger patios could approach $2,500 or more.
Factors Influencing Cost - The overall price varies based on the number of slabs needing repair, accessibility, and local labor rates. Additional work, such as crack repairs or surface leveling, may also affect the total cost.
Average Price Estimates - On average, homeowners in Arcadia, FL, can expect to pay around $1,200 for typical concrete raising projects. Costs may be lower or higher depending on specific project requirements and contractor pricing.

Concrete Leveling services involve raising sunken slabs to restore proper elevation and improve safety. Local providers offer solutions to address uneven surfaces caused by soil settlement or erosion.
Mudjacking is a cost-effective method used to lift and stabilize concrete slabs by injecting a slurry beneath the surface. Contractors in Arcadia and nearby areas specialize in this technique for residential and commercial properties.
Slab Jacking services focus on raising and leveling concrete slabs that have settled or shifted over time. Local service providers help restore the integrity of driveways, sidewalks, and patios.
Concrete Lift and Leveling solutions are designed to correct uneven surfaces, preventing further damage and creating safer walkways. Local pros offer tailored approaches to meet specific project needs.
Polyurethane Foam Raising involves using expanding foam to lift and stabilize concrete with minimal disruption. Regional contractors provide this modern technique for fast and durable results.
Foundation Repair services sometimes include concrete raising to address issues caused by shifting soil or settlement. Local specialists assist in restoring stability and preventing further structural problems.

What is concrete raising? Concrete raising is a process that lifts and stabilizes sunken or uneven concrete slabs, restoring their original position and levelness.
How do professionals raise uneven concrete? Experts typically use foam or polyurethane injections to lift and stabilize the concrete, providing a durable and quick solution.
Is concrete raising suitable for all types of concrete damage? Concrete raising is most effective for sunken slabs caused by soil settling or erosion, but it may not be suitable for severely cracked or broken concrete.
How long does concrete raising usually take? The process generally takes just a few hours, allowing for minimal disruption and quick restoration of the concrete surface.
